
Big Brothers Big Sisters offers Virtual Groups
Big Brothers Big Sisters of Guelph is offering a new program featuring health-focused mentoring via games, crafts and group activities. When you sign up, you will receive a kit containing items for each week’s activities.
Who: Girls in grades 5 to 8 living in Guelph
Cost: Free
When: recruitment is ongoing for this seven week program
Materials: Upon confirmation of registration, participants will receive a kit containing materials and activities for each week
Tools: Participants must be able to have a device that can access Zoom

Types of activities
Examples of activities include:
Skittle ice-breaker
Slime-making
Indoor bowling game
Memory games
Virtual escape rooms
Making birdfeeders
Healthy treat making
Session instructors
Programs are led by two or three screened volunteers.
